Text For Citation: 01 Item/Group: 009 Hazard:
29 CFR 1910.303(f)(1): Each disconnecting means required by Subpart S of Part 1910 for motors and appliances was not legibly marked to indicate its purpose, nor located and arranged so the purpose was evident: The employer does not legibly mark each disconnecting means for motors and appliances to indicate its purpose, nor locate and arrange it so the purpose is evident. g. This violation occurred on or about August 4, 2014, and times prior thereto, where employee in the Lung Pump Room where exposed to an electrical shock hazard when performing maintenance on Scalder Blower Motor #7 without the motor or electrical disconnect being legibly marked to indicate its purpose nor located and arranged so the purpose was evident. Pursuant to 29 C.F.R. 1903.19, within ten (10) calendar days of the abatement date, the employer must submit documentation showing that it is in compliance with the standard, including describing the steps that it is taking to ensure that each disconnecting means required by Subpart S of Part 1910 for motors and appliances is not legibly marked to indicate its purpose, or located and arranged so the purpose is evident.
